All,

I just ran Internet Scanner 6.21 against a new Windows 2000 server with
Active Directory. One of the results was that there were to many users with
Backup Files and Directories Privileges. The additional user was Server
Operator. Is there any way to add this into the users that ISS detects?

Also, after the first run I discovered that both Echo and Chargen ports were
enabled. When I reviewed the ISS policy for NT Web Server I found that these
checks were not turned on by default, understandable as these are more for
Unix than NT. Can anyone explain why would these unnecessary services were
added? They have registry entries that have to be disabled in order to shut
them off (Change a 1 to a 0). I have not done any testing to see if any
other 2000 products have them enabled.
